Checkbox to enable/disable the History Store. Not selected by default.
Type
The type of History Store.
Data stored in an In-Memory History Store will not be persisted across a module configuration change, module disable/enable, module restart or power loss.
Data stored in a Disk-Backed History Store will persist across a module configuration change, module disable/enable, module restart or power loss.
History Max Size
Maximum number of megabytes history can use before dropping the data
An In-Memory History store will use the Ignition Java Heap memory
History Max Age
Maximum number of minutes to store history before dropping the data.
Flush Quantity
The maximum number of tags to publish in a single message upon reestablishing communication.
Flush Period
The period to wait in milliseconds between publishes acquisition and publishing of the historical data when flushing messages upon re-establishing communication
MQTT Transmission queries the history store and builds up a publish, and publishes it, and then delays by the Flush Period. The actual message publish frequency is not deterministic as the time to gather the publish from the history store can vary depending on the frequency tag change events occurring, disk speed, CPU availability, etc. For example, if it takes 5s to gather up and publish that payload, the actual message publish frequency will be it will be 5s + the flush period
